is 468.02 KB, has a resolution of 900x382 pixels and was uploaded on May 12, 2018 @ 4:07 pm by user: friedeter. It is filed under the tags: mesoamerican ballcourt, building, yucatxe1n peninsula, maya civilization, classical architecture. Click the blue button at the top to freely download: Pyramid El Castillo, Chichen Itza Chichxe9n-Itzxe1 Caracol Maya Civilization Mesoamerican Pyramids png.